Our two farms
We have two farms, located in the North of Tasmania, one in Westbury and the other in Meander. Our Westbury property is the original home of Barnett Angus. A small 150-acre picturesque farm with an impressive feeding pad to keep those bulls happy.
The Bramblewick Farm is made up of undulating pastures on rich red soils and a 50-acre natural bush block abundant with wildlife diversity plus a small 35-year-old vineyard.
We’ve recently bought 200 acres’ just outside Meander, which has come with an extremely reliable water source and a huge rainfall. With beautiful soil and good management this place will compliment Bramblewick Farm perfectly. We’ve been blown away this summer by how fast the pasture’s returns after cutting for silage.

Our foundation
Starting with 3 donor cows from Strathewen and acquired donor additions from Ayrvale, the core of the herd are high indexing females selected for high fertility, exceptional growth rate and carcase values.
The star donor turned out to be Strathewen Regent Mittagong J23 who has produced over 40 progenies, many of which make up the core of the Barnett Angus herd.
An intensive ET and IVF program enables Barnett Angus to have a unique offering of superior carcase maker genetics. The next generation is coming up strong from weaning and we are excited to get some new Pathfinder Tasmania T756 sons and daughters on the ground by Spring 2024.
With some young heifers coming through its time to cycle the donors out and bring in the new blood, with some hand-picked sires like Myers Fair n Square, HPCA Veracious and POSS Deadwood these young heifers and going to make perfect donor material.

The breed plan
Planning is the most important task we can do. Sticking to that plan may not always be possible, or even appropriate at the time. Diverting from the main plan is something we all do, but knowing how to get back on track is incredibly important.
Our plan is simple. We aim to breed light birthweight animals with strong growth markers and a light mature cow weight. Along with these high growth desires we next focus on carcase values that can contribute to improving the end product. We love to have our own meat on the plate at the end of the day, so its very important to us that our animals taste great but also have a full life. With this in mind we focus of genetic gains that propel us forward and allow our breeders to be making a significant contribution in our herd, or indeed your herd.
